Understanding Big Ideas Math Algebra 1



What Is Big Ideas Math?


Big Ideas Math (BIM) is a comprehensive K-12 mathematics curriculum designed by Ron Larson and Laurie Boswell. It emphasizes a student-centered approach, focusing on understanding concepts before applying procedures. The curriculum is organized into modules that progressively build students' skills and conceptual understanding.

Scope and Sequence of Algebra 1


Algebra 1 typically covers foundational topics such as:

  • Linear equations and inequalities

  • Functions and their representations

  • Systems of equations and inequalities

  • Polynomials and factoring

  • Quadratic functions and equations

  • Radicals and exponential functions


Big Ideas Math aligns with these topics, providing structured lessons, practice problems, and answer keys.

Key Algebra 1 Topics to Focus On


To succeed, students should ensure a solid grasp of:

  • Solving Linear Equations: Master techniques such as add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, and distributing.

  • Graphing: Understand how to plot lines and interpret slope-intercept form.

  • Functions: Recognize different types of functions and their representations.

  • Factoring: Learn methods for factoring quadratics and polynomials.

  • Quadratic Equations: Solve using factoring, completing the square, and quadratic formula.

  • Radicals and Exponents: Simplify radical expressions and work with exponential functions.
